The book titled ""The Development Of The Leishman-Donovan Parasite In Cimex Rotundatus: Second Report (1908)"" is written by Walter Scott Patton. The book provides a detailed report on the development of the Leishman-Donovan parasite in Cimex Rotundatus. The book is a second report and was published in 1908.The Leishman-Donovan parasite is a protozoan parasite that causes a disease called Leishmaniasis. The disease is transmitted by the bite of an infected sandfly. The book describes the life cycle of the parasite and its development in the Cimex Rotundatus insect, which is a common vector of the parasite.The book is a scientific report and provides detailed information on the methodology used to study the parasite. It includes diagrams and illustrations to help the reader understand the complex life cycle of the parasite. The book is aimed at researchers and scientists who are interested in the study of Leishmaniasis and its transmission.Overall, ""The Development Of The Leishman-Donovan Parasite In Cimex Rotundatus: Second Report (1908)"" is a valuable resource for anyone interested in the study of Leishmaniasis and its transmission.
